Dark green water-based acrylic acid high-performance optical camouflage coating and preparation method thereof
By using a dark green water-based acrylic paint preparation method with a specific ratio of two-component and one-component emulsions, inorganic pigments and thickeners, the problems of acid and alkali resistance and mechanical strength of the dark green camouflage paint in complex environments are solved, and a high-performance optical camouflage effect is achieved.

[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of camouflage coatings, in particular to a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ating and a preparation method thereof. Background Art
[0002] In recent years, with the introduction of numerous national environmental protection policies, environmentally friendly and green coating requirements have gradually increased both within and outside the military. Water-based camouflage coatings have gradually replaced traditional solvent-based camouflage coatings in the market. However, in complex environments such as plateaus and coastal areas, the physical and chemical properties of water-based camouflage coatings still lag far behind those of solvent-based camouflage coatings. This is especially true for dark green camouflage coatings, where the presence of metal oxides can easily lead to reduced acid and alkali resistance and weather resistance. Therefore, the development of an environmentally friendly, high-performance dark green water-based optical camouflage coating has become a current research hotspot.
[0003] Water-based acrylic camouflage coatings have been widely used in the camouflage coating field due to their advantageous properties, including ease of processing, environmental friendliness, low cost, and resistance to water, salt, and aging. However, existing conventional water-based acrylic coatings include anionic, cationic, and nonionic types. Anionic water-based acrylic coatings suffer from reduced acid and water resistance due to the presence of negatively charged groups (such as carboxylic acid groups). Cationic water-based acrylic coatings contain quaternary ammonium monomers or cationic groups, which results in insufficient alkali resistance. Non-ionic water-based acrylic emulsions contain polyoxyethylene ether surfactants, which remain in the coating after film formation, ultimately resulting in insufficient mechanical strength and adhesion. Therefore, improvements are needed. Summary of the Invention
[0004] The object of the present invention is to provide a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ating and a preparation method thereof, so as to solve the problems raised in the above background technology.
[0005] To achieve the above object, the present invention provides the following technical solutions: A d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ating comprises the following raw material components in parts by weight: 7-14 parts of a two-component emulsion, 7-14 parts of a single-component emulsion, 2-4 parts of propylene glycol, 1-1.2 parts of a dispersant, 0.3-0.6 parts of a wetting agent, 0.3-0.6 parts of a defoamer, 22-25 parts of a dark green pigment, 12-14 parts of chrome green, 0.2-0.6 parts of orange yellow, 0.3-0.4 parts of iron oxide yellow, 1-1.2 parts of iron oxide red, 0.6-0.8 parts of iron oxide black, 0-5 parts of talc, 0.8-1.2 parts of a film-forming aid, 0.6-1.2 parts of a thickener, and 20-30 parts of deionized water.
[0006] Preferably, it comprises the following raw material components in parts by weight: 10-14 parts of a two-component emulsion, 10-14 parts of a one-component emulsion, 2-3 parts of propylene glycol, 1.1-1.2 parts of a dispersant, 0.3-0.5 parts of a wetting agent, 0.3-0.4 parts of a defoaming agent, 22-24 parts of a dark green pigment, 12-13 parts of a chrome green, 0.2-0.5 parts of an orange, 0.3-0.4 parts of an iron yellow, 1-1.1 parts of an iron red, 0.7-0.8 parts of an iron black, 4-5 parts of talc, 1-1.2 parts of a film-forming aid, 0.6-1 parts of a thickener, and 23-27 parts of deionized water.
[0007] Preferably, it contains the following raw material components in parts by weight: 14 parts of two-component emulsion, 14 parts of one-component emulsion, 2 parts of propylene glycol, 1.2 parts of dispersant, 0.3 parts of wetting agent, 0.3 parts of defoaming agent, 22 parts of dark green pigment, 12 parts of chrome green, 0.6 parts of orange, 0.3 parts of iron yellow, 1 part of iron red, 0.8 parts of iron black, 5 parts of talc, 1.2 parts of film-forming aid, 0.6 parts of thickener, and 24 parts of deionized water.
[0008] Furthermore, the two-component emulsion includes polyacrylate emulsion and ethylene vinyl acetate copolymer emulsion; and the one-component emulsion includes silicone acrylic emulsion.
[0009] Furthermore, the dispersant includes sodium polycarboxylate; the wetting agent is alkylphenol polyoxyethylene ether; and the defoaming agent is silicone polyether modified mineral oil.
[0010] Furthermore, the dark green pigment is one or more of zinc-cobalt metal oxides, cobalt-chromium oxides or cobalt-aluminum oxides; the chrome green pigment is chromium trioxide; the orange pigment is one or more of zinc-iron oxides or titanium chrome yellow; the iron yellow pigment is hydrated iron oxide; the iron red pigment is iron oxide; and the iron black pigment is ferroferric oxide.
[0011] Furthermore, the talc is hydrated magnesium silicate; the film-forming aid is one or more of alcohol ester lauryl and propylene glycol monobutyl ether; and the thickener is one or more of polyurethane-modified polyether associative thickeners or acrylic acid base thickeners.
[0012] A method for preparing a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ating comprises the following steps: S1. Weigh each component according to mass ratio; S2. Mix a portion of the deionized water and defoaming agent with the entire amount of propylene glycol, dispersant, and wetting agent and stir to disperse uniformly to obtain a mixed solution 1; S3, under stirring, adding all the formula amounts of dark green pigment, chrome green, orange, iron yellow, iron red, iron black and talcum powder to the mixed solution one, stirring and dispersing them evenly to obtain a premixed slurry, and grinding the premixed slurry at room temperature to obtain a mixed solution two; S4. Mixing the second mixed solution with the entire amount of the two-component emulsion and the one-component emulsion under stirring, and then adding the entire amount of the film-forming aid and the remaining amount of the defoaming agent to obtain a third mixed solution; S5. Under stirring, add the entire amount of thickener and the remaining amount of deionized water to the mixed solution 3, and disperse them evenly to obtain a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ating.
[0013] The stirring speed in step S2 is 400-600 r / min, and the stirring time is 10-15 min; the stirring speed in step S3 is 600-800 r / min, and the stirring time is 20-30 min, and the grinding is grinding the premixed slurry to a fineness of less than 100 microns by a conical mill; the stirring speed in step S4 is 800-1000 r / min, and the stirring time is 30-40 min; the stirring speed in step S5 is 1000-1200 r / min, and the stirring time is 30-40 min.
[0014] Compared with the prior art, the present invention has the following beneficial effects: First of all, the d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ating of the present application uses a mixture of water-based polyacrylate emulsion, ethylene vinyl acetate copolymer emulsion and silicone acrylic emulsion in a certain proportion as a dispersion. After the dispersion is made into a dark green camouflage coating film, it has the advantages of good adhesion, good anti-sagging properties, and acid and alkali resistance, ensuring adaptability to the construction environment.
[0015] Secondly, the d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ating of the present application uses all inorganic pigments, and has excellent aging resistance while ensuring that the color is similar to the optical characteristics of the green background.
[0016] Again, the d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ating of this application uses a polyurethane-modified polyether associative thickener and an acrylic base thickener in a certain proportion, which solves the problem of poor leveling and uniformity of the coating due to the heavy weight of dark green inorganic pigments.
[0017] Finally, the d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ating of the present application has an adhesion level of 1, a flexibility of 1mm, an impact resistance of 100 cm, a pencil hardness of H, and resistance to 3% NaCl solution for 360 hours without blistering, wrinkling, peeling, or discoloration. It can withstand H2O for 480 hours without blistering, wrinkling, peeling, or discoloration. It can withstand 0.05mol / LH2SO4 for 240 hours without blistering, wrinkling, peeling, or discoloration. It can withstand 0.1 mol / L NaOH for 240 hours without blistering, wrinkling, peeling, or discoloration. After aging resistance for 760 hours, it reaches level 0 in the 5.2 rating of GB / T1766-2008. After temperature change resistance for 720 hours, it reaches level 1 in the 5.2 rating of GB / T1766-2008. BRIEF DESCRIPTION OF THE DRAWINGS

[0030] The following is a detailed description with reference to specific embodiments: Example 1: D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ating formula: 20g per weight portion, 14 weight portions of two-component emulsion, 14 weight portions of one-component emulsion, 2 weight portions of propylene glycol, 1.2 weight portions of dispersant, 0.3 weight portions of wetting agent, 0.3 weight portions of defoaming agent, 22 weight portions of dark green pigment, 12 weight portions of chrome green, 0.6 weight portions of orange, 0.3 weight portions of iron yellow, 1 weight portion of iron red, 0.8 weight portions of iron black, 5 weight portions of talc, 1.2 weight portions of film-forming aid, 0.6 weight portion of thickener, and 24 weight portions of deionized water.
[0031] Preparation process of d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ating: (1) Weigh each component according to the mass ratio; (2) 12 parts by weight of deionized water, 0.2 parts by weight of a defoaming agent, and the entire amount of propylene glycol, a dispersant, and a wetting agent were mixed, and the mixture was stirred and dispersed at a speed of 600 r / min for 15 minutes to obtain a mixed solution 1; (3) Add all the formulated amounts of dark green pigment, chrome green, orange, iron yellow, iron red, iron black, and talcum powder to the mixed solution 1 at a speed of 600 r / min, adjust the speed to 800 r / min, and stir and disperse for 30 minutes to obtain a premixed slurry. Grind the premixed slurry to less than 100 microns using a conical mill at room temperature to obtain a mixed solution 2; (4) Mixing the mixed solution 2 with the entire amount of the two-component emulsion and the one-component emulsion at a rotation speed of 1000 r / min, adding the entire amount of the film-forming aid and the remaining amount of the defoamer, and stirring for 30 minutes to obtain a mixed solution 3; (5) Adjust the speed to 1200 r / min, add the entire amount of thickener and the remaining amount of deionized water into the mixture 3, and disperse for 30 minutes to obtain a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ating.
[0032] Example 2: D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ating formula: 20g per weight portion, 7 weight portions of two-component emulsion, 21 weight portions of one-component emulsion, 2 weight portions of propylene glycol, 1.6 weight portions of dispersant, 0.3 weight portion of wetting agent, 0.3 weight portion of defoaming agent, 21 weight portions of dark green pigment, 15 weight portions of chrome green, 0.6 weight portion of orange, 0.3 weight portion of iron yellow, 0.5 weight portion of iron red, 0.8 weight portion of iron black, 3 weight portions of talc, 1.2 weight portions of film-forming aid, 0.3 weight portion of thickener, and 25.1 weight portions of deionized water.
[0033] Preparation process of d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ating: (1) Weigh each component according to the mass ratio; (2) 10 parts by weight of deionized water, 0.1 parts by weight of a defoaming agent, and the entire amount of propylene glycol, a dispersant, and a wetting agent were mixed, and the mixture was stirred and dispersed at a speed of 300 r / min for 15 minutes to obtain a mixed solution 1; (3) Add all the formulated amounts of dark green pigment, chrome green, orange, iron yellow, iron red, iron black, and talcum powder to the mixed solution 1 at a speed of 300 r / min, adjust the speed to 600 r / min, and stir and disperse for 30 min to obtain a premixed slurry. Grind the premixed slurry to less than 100 μm using a conical mill at room temperature to obtain a mixed solution 2; (4) Mix the mixed solution 2 with the entire amount of the two-component emulsion and the one-component emulsion at a rotation speed of 800 r / min, add the entire amount of the film-forming aid and the remaining amount of the defoamer, and stir for 30 min to obtain the mixed solution 3; (5) Adjust the speed to 1000 r / min, add the entire amount of thickener and the remaining amount of deionized water into the mixture 3, and disperse for 30 minutes to obtain a d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ating.
[0034] Comparative Example 1: A d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ating was prepared in the same manner as in Example 1, except that, in the coating composition, the two-component emulsion accounted for 28 parts by weight and the single-component emulsion accounted for 0 parts by weight.
[0035] Comparative Example 2: A d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ating was prepared in the same manner as in Example 1, except that, in the coating composition, the weight portion of the two-component emulsion was 0 parts, and the weight portion of the single-component emulsion was 28 parts.
[0036] Comparative Example 3: A d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ating was prepared in the same manner as in Example 1, except that, among the coating components, the dark green pigment was organic phthalocyanine green.
[0037] Performance test: The surface of the tinplate sheet was polished, and the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 were applied on the substrate respectively. After the surface was completely dry, a second coat was applied. The coating was dried at room temperature for 72 hours to obtain a coating with a dry film thickness of 30 μm.
[0038] Conventional mechanical property tests: According to the testing standard of GB / T1720, the adhesion of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ested; according to the testing standard of GB / T1731, the flexibility of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ested; according to the testing standard of GB / T1732, the impact resistance of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ested; according to the testing standard of GB / T6739, the pencil hardness of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ested.
[0039] Water resistance test: According to the testing standard of GB / T1733, the water resistance of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ested.
[0040] Acid, alkali and salt resistance test: According to the testing standard of GB / T9274, the acid resistance, alkali resistance and salt water resistance of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 were tested.
[0041] Aging resistance test: According to the testing standard of GB / T1865, the aging resistance of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ested.
[0042] Temperature variation resistance test: According to the testing standard of JG / T 25-2017, the temperature variation resistance of the coatings of Examples 1-2 and Comparative Examples 1-3 was tested.
[0043] Adhesion / level (circle method) Flexibility / mm Impact resistance (cm) Pencil hardness Water resistance (480h) Acid resistance (immersed in 0.05mol / LH2SO4 solution for 240h) Alkali resistance (immersed in 0.1NaOH solution for 240h) Salt resistance (immersion in 3% NaCl solution for 360 hours) Artificial aging resistance / grade (760h) Temperature change resistance / grade (720h, 30 cycles in total) Example 1 1 1 100 H No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ration 0 1 Example 2 1 1 100 H No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ration 1 1 Comparative Example 1 1 1 50 H No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ration Bubbling, no shedding, slight disc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ration 1 1 Comparative Example 2 2 1 100 HB No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bling, no shedding, no disc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ration 0 1 Comparative Example 3 1 1 50 H No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No blistering, wrinkling, shedding or yellowing No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ration No bubbles, wrinkles, peeling or discoloration 3 1 Note: The artificial aging resistance and temperature change resistance performance rating are both based on the 5.2 rating in GB / T1766-2008. According to Example 1, Example 2 and Comparative Example 1, it can be seen that the addition of the one-component silicone acrylic emulsion improves the impact resistance and acid resistance of the coating. This is because the silane monomer contained in the silicone acrylic emulsion is hydrolyzed and condensed during the film formation process to form a three-dimensional cross-linked network structure, which makes up for the film surface defects caused by the use of the two-component emulsion alone, forms a denser coating film, and has better pigment encapsulation, preventing the metal oxide in the pigment from reacting with the acidic solution to form a metal salt, and the coating has excellent impact resistance and acid resistance.
[0044] According to Examples 1 and 2, and Comparative Example 2, the addition of the two-component emulsion improves the coating's color adhesion, pencil hardness, and alkali resistance. This is because the carboxyl and hydroxyl groups in the two-component emulsion form ionic or hydrogen bonds when forming a film on the substrate, improving adhesion. Furthermore, the two-component emulsion combines with the silicone-acrylic emulsion to form a denser and more stable coating, improving its hardness and alkali resistance.
[0045] According to Example 1, Example 2 and Comparative Example 3, it can be seen that inorganic green pigments have better aging resistance than organic green pigments. This is mainly because under long-term ultraviolet light irradiation, the molecular chains in organic phthalocyanine green break, which eventually leads to powdering and cracking of the coating.
[0046] The dark green water-based acrylic high-performance optical camouflage coating of the present invention can be used for camouflage painting of buildings and equipment in complex environments in plateaus and coastal areas, and can also be used for exterior wall decoration of civil buildings.
